To protect consumers, the European Union has developed a detailed regulatory framework requiring the identification and labeling of specific fragrance allergens in cosmetic products. Understanding these rules is essential not only for manufacturers ensuring compliance, but also for professionals and consumers seeking transparency.
The regulatory framework: Regulation (EC) No 1223/2009
The cornerstone of cosmetic legislation in the EU is Regulation (EC) No 1223/2009, which establishes safety and labeling requirements for all cosmetic products placed on the European market.
Within this regulation, fragrance allergens are addressed primarily through Annex III, which lists substances subject to restrictions. Some fragrance compounds are allowed only under specific conditions, including mandatory labeling when their concentration exceeds defined thresholds.
These rules are based on scientific assessments, mainly from the Scientific Committee on Consumer Safety (SCCS), which evaluates the potential risks associated with cosmetic ingredients.
What are fragrance allergens?
Fragrance allergens are individual chemical substances, either synthetic or naturally occurring, that can provoke allergic reactions in certain individuals. They are often components of complex mixtures such as perfumes, essential oils, or plant extracts.
It is important to understand that “fragrance” or “parfum” on an ingredient list does not provide full transparency. A single fragrance mixture may contain dozens or even hundreds of individual compounds, some of which may be allergenic.
This is why EU legislation requires the explicit declaration of certain known allergens when present above specific limits.
The list of regulated allergens
Historically, the EU identified a list of 26 fragrance allergens that must be declared on cosmetic labels when they exceed:
- 0.001% in leave-on products
- 0.01% in rinse-off products
These substances include well-known compounds such as limonene, linalool, and citronellol, which are commonly found in essential oils and fragrances.
More recently, following updated scientific opinions, the EU has expanded this list significantly. The number of declarable fragrance allergens has increased, reflecting improved understanding of sensitization risks. This update introduces new challenges for manufacturers, particularly in reformulation and labeling compliance.
Labeling requirements and thresholds
When a regulated fragrance allergen exceeds its threshold, it must be listed individually in the ingredients list using its INCI (International Nomenclature of Cosmetic Ingredients) name.
This requirement ensures that consumers who are sensitized to specific substances can identify and avoid them. It also means that manufacturers must have precise knowledge of the composition of their fragrance mixtures, including trace components.
The thresholds themselves are based on the likelihood of eliciting reactions in sensitized individuals rather than preventing sensitization entirely. This distinction is important: compliance does not eliminate risk but helps manage it.
Impact on formulation and manufacturing
For formulators, fragrance allergens introduce several layers of complexity. The selection of a fragrance is no longer purely aesthetic or marketing-driven; it must also consider regulatory constraints and safety profiles.
Manufacturers often rely on fragrance suppliers to provide detailed documentation, including allergen content and safety data. Reformulation may be required if allergen levels exceed acceptable thresholds or if new substances are added to the regulated list.
This has led to increased demand for “low-allergen” or “allergen-free” fragrance compositions, although these claims must be handled carefully to avoid misleading consumers.
Natural ingredients and hidden allergens
A common misconception is that natural ingredients are inherently safer. In reality, many natural extracts and essential oils are rich in fragrance allergens. For example, citrus oils naturally contain limonene, while lavender oil contains linalool.
These substances can oxidize over time, potentially increasing their allergenic potential. As a result, stability and packaging also play a role in managing allergen risks.
From a regulatory perspective, natural origin does not exempt an ingredient from labeling requirements. If a listed allergen is present above the threshold, it must be declared regardless of its source.
